Company mission

To harmonize technology and security through innovative software that powers secure and productive global work.

Role

Who you are

  • 5+ years of data engineering, analytics engineering, or software development experience
  • 3+ years of strong data engineering design/development experience in building large-scale distributed data platforms/products
  • Proficient in Python, SQL
  • Familiarity with Apache Kafka
  • Experience with dbt and data modeling
  • Experience building scalable, efficient data pipelines using Snowflake and other cloud-based data technologies
  • Familiar with workflow management systems (Airflow, Argo Workflows, etc)
  • Experience designing and implementing data ingestion platforms, interacting with multiple third-party data sources, and assembling them into actionable structures
  • Ability to establish and maintain relationships with key stakeholders and peers
  • Experience with a Security related SaaS product

Desirable

  • Experience in developing data architectures within greenfield efforts
  • Familiarity with applying Data Science algorithms and/or ML ops
  • Familiarity with distributed processing systems like Snowpark

What the job involves

  • As a Senior Data Engineer II, you will drive excellence across the entire data lifecycle, including ingestion, modeling, quality, and availability
  • Your passion for data and commitment to technical excellence will empower you to create elegant solutions for a wide range of data challenges, shaping our entire technology stack
  • You will demonstrate self-leadership and mentor your peers, fostering a culture of growth and continuous improvement within the team
  • Collaborate and Solve: Work closely with diverse stakeholders to ingest and model complex datasets, ensuring they meet business needs and enable data-driven decisions
  • Optimize and Automate: Identify, design, and implement process improvements, automate manual processes, and optimize data delivery to scale our systems efficiently
  • Enhance Observability: Design and implement processes for data observability, usage metrics, and monitoring, ensuring the platform's reliability and performance
  • Required to work on-site 3 days a week (Tuesday, Wednesday, Thursday). Managers may require additional on-site days

Our take

Device and application management is essential for the maintenance of an IT stack, with particular emphasis on frequent updating and compliance. This can be a laborious and repetitive task, so management software exists to automate these processes. However, existing solutions are generally aimed towards IT departments running on Windows.

Kandji provides a mobile device management platform that facilitates the remote maintenance of Apple-based IT stacks. Users can manage IT devices, applications, networking and compliance within a zero-touch automation system. The need for this service in companies using Apple hardware is clear: it has been adopted by major enterprises such as Belkin, Crunchbase and Notion.

Launched in 2019, the company has completed multiple rounds of funding and is continuing to grow at a rapid pace. As the Apple device management market is also expanding at speed, Kandji is well poised to continue its run of success.
